Across local government, children’s services are facing unprecedented demand and funding constraint. Many organisations are responding by reducing capacity and narrowing ambition. We have chosen a different path. In response to the Families First Partnership Programme reforms, we in NYC are seeking to expand our teams in order to drive the changes of supporting children and their families at the earliest opportunity, right time, right person.
We are making a significant and sustained investment in our workforce—creating new and additional capacity across children’s social care, which will become Family help and our Multi-agency child protection teams. At a time when others are making savings, we are growing our teams because we believe that safe, effective and relationship-based practice relies on practitioners having the time, support and professional space to do their best work with children.

Working in the adoption team is an exciting, challenging, unique and rewarding job. It is a role which gives social workers the opportunity to operate within a range of contexts; undertaking assessments of prospective adopters, providing adoption support services to children and families, providing preparation training to prospective adoptive parents and being part of a professional team to support the matching and placing of children.

Enhanced Level DBS Disclosure is required for appointment to this post. It is a criminal offence for people who are barred from working in Regulated Activity (under the Safeguarding and Vulnerable Groups Act 2006) to apply for roles that require them to work unsupervised with adults or children at risk.
